Our world is transforming, and PTC is leading the way. Our software brings the physical and digital worlds together, enabling companies to improve operations, create better products, and empower people in all aspects of their business.
Our people make all the difference in our success. Today, we are a global team of nearly 7,000 and our main objective is to create opportunities for our team members to explore, learn, and grow – all while seeing their ideas come to life and celebrating the differences that make us who we are and the work we do possible.
Your Role – ThingWorx Developer (CRT Team)
As you will play a critical role in supporting customer-reported issues, providing quick resolutions, and contributing to stability and performance improvements for our industrial IoT platform. You’ll be responsible for debugging, enhancing, and optimizing existing ThingWorx applications and services to ensure customer satisfaction and smooth operations.
Key Responsibilities:
- Analyze and resolve complex customer-reported issues on the ThingWorx platform.
- Develop and deploy fixes or enhancements to mashups, services, and integrations using ThingWorx Composer and Edge SDKs.
- Collaborate with QA, Support, and Engineering teams to reproduce, diagnose, and fix defects.
- Optimize mashup and service performance in customer environments.
- Create tools or utilities to assist in rapid debugging and support.
- Provide post-release support and actively participate in hotfix development.
- Document fixes and contribute to internal knowledge bases for recurring issues.
- Work in a fast-paced, collaborative environment focused on issue resolution and stability.
Required Skills & Experience:
- Strong hands-on experience with the PTC ThingWorx platform – including Mashups, Thing Templates, Data Shapes, Services.
- Proficiency in JavaScript (server-side scripting within ThingWorx) and basic Java.
- Familiarity with ThingWorx Edge SDKs (Java or C) for edge device communication.
- Good understanding of REST APIs, WebSockets, and data integration techniques.
- Experience with log analysis and debugging tools in cloud or on-prem environments.
- Familiarity with tools like Postman, Wireshark, and system logs for troubleshooting.
- Basic knowledge of industrial protocols (OPC-UA, MQTT) and connectivity with Kepware.
Nice to Have:
- Prior experience working in customer-facing or support-driven roles.
- Exposure to CI/CD, version control (Git), and scripting (Python, Bash).
- PTC certifications or exposure to ThingWorx 9.x/10.x environments.
- Understanding of ThingWorx licensing and PingFederate-based authentication (SSO).
What You’ll Gain:
- Work closely with real-world customer issues and use cases.
- Gain deep platform knowledge by troubleshooting production-grade environments.
- Be part of a critical team that directly improves customer experience.
- Opportunity to contribute towards platform stability, performance, and scalability.
Life at PTC is about more than working with today’s most cutting-edge technologies to transform the physical world. It’s about showing up as you are and working alongside some of today’s most talented industry leaders to transform the world around you.
If you share our passion for problem-solving through innovation, you’ll likely become just as passionate about the PTC experience as we are. Are you ready to explore your next career move with us?
We respect the privacy rights of individuals and are committed to handling Personal Information responsibly and in accordance with all applicable privacy and data protection laws. Review our Privacy Policy here."
PTC Pune, Mahārāshtra, IND Office
Marisoft - II, Survey No. 15, Vadgaonsheri, Kalyani Nagar, Pune, India



